'Ihe purpose of this letter is to request an exenption from the time i

requirement addressed in 10CFR55.45(b) for certification of Plant Referenced Simlators.

Dn=ne Light Ctmpany is requesting a tenporary exenption for a certiMed simlator facility consisting solely of a plant referenced simlator for Beaver Valley Unit 2.

'Ihis request for exenption is in accordance with 10CFR50.12(v) in that the exenption would provide only tenporary relief from the applicable regulation arxl that D n = ne Light Canpany has made good faith efforts to ocmply with the regulation in that a Unit 2 Plant Specific Simulator has been ordered and is scheduled for delivery and operation in 1991.

A plant reference simlator for Unit 2 was ordered in January 1989, and is scheduled to be ready for training of our personnel in August 1991.- 'Ibe certification Report for our Unit 2 Plant Referenced Simlator' is being developed as part of the Acceptance 'Nst Process and will be provided to the NRC.

We plan on subnitting the certification report for this simulator by

- l August 1991, but no later than 60 days prior to scheduled examinations.

p

'Ihis exenption will not interfere with any scheduled NRC licensed examinations in that our next scheduled simlator examination for Unit 2 personnel is currently in August of 1992.

It should be noted that the Beaver Valley Unit 1 Plant Specific Simlator is presently being effectively used to corxtuct training and evaluation for Unit 2 personnel and the Unit 1 Simulator will meet the required certification schedule.

'Ihe Unit 1 Simulator will be used to conduct the current cycle annual operating examination for Unit 2 personnel in the same manner as our July 1990 Unit 2 NRC Requalification Examination.
